Melanism: The Genetic Secret Behind the Black Coat

Okay, so we’ve established that black foxes aren’t just red foxes who’ve spent too long in a tanning bed. The real magic (or rather, science) lies in a little something called melanism. Think of it as the opposite of albinism; instead of a lack of pigment, there’s an overabundance, leading to a darker-than-usual appearance. It’s like the fox hit the “extra dark roast” setting on their fur!

But what actually causes this? Well, it all boils down to genetics – specifically, a key player known as the Agouti signaling protein (ASIP) gene. The Agouti gene is the maestro of coat color in many mammals, including our foxy friends. It dictates the type and amount of pigment, specifically melanin, produced in the fur. To simply put, the Agouti gene is responsible for creating the color of fur.

Now, here’s where it gets interesting. In black foxes, specific variations (alleles) of these genes lead to an increased production of melanin. In the canidae family, there is a MC1R gene which helps in the formation of melanin and melanism, and the mutations within the sequence can induce melanism. It is also found that the β-defensin gene helps in melanism in arctic foxes. While the exact genetic pathways are complex and still being studied, it’s like the “melanin ON” switch gets stuck in the ON position. This overproduction floods the fur with dark pigment, resulting in the sleek, shadowy coat we admire. Scientists are still digging into the nitty-gritty of which specific genes and alleles are involved in the color genetics of black foxes.

But does being a shadow in the sunlight come with perks and drawbacks? That is a fascinating question! Whether melanism offers any significant advantages or disadvantages in terms of survival or adaptation is still up for debate. Some scientists theorize that darker fur might provide better camouflage in certain environments or offer increased protection from UV radiation. On the other hand, it could make them more conspicuous to predators in snowy landscapes. Habitat and Distribution: Where Do Black Foxes Roam?

Alright, picture this: you’re out for a hike, maybe in some frosty woods or a sprawling field. You expect to see, well, maybe a squirrel or two. But then, out of the corner of your eye, you spot something sleek and shadowy – a black fox! Now, where exactly are you most likely to have this once-in-a-lifetime experience? Let’s dive into where these stunning creatures call home.

First things first, black foxes are essentially red foxes with a really cool (or should we say dark) twist, so they generally hang out in the same places where you’d find their more ginger cousins. Red foxes are incredibly adaptable and can thrive in a wide range of habitats, from forests and grasslands to mountains and even urban areas. So, think of those general habitats, but now imagine a higher probability of potentially spotting a gorgeous, dark morph trotting around.

North America: Land of the Midnight Fox?

Across the pond in North America, places like Alaska and Canada are known to have higher concentrations of black foxes. Specifically, regions such as British Columbia, Labrador, and parts of the Northwest Territories are hotspots. Now, pinpointing an exact population number is tricky (these foxes are elusive, after all), but anecdotal evidence from trappers and wildlife biologists suggests that in certain areas, black foxes make up a notable percentage of the red fox population. Imagine hiking through the Yukon and catching sight of one of these beauties against the snowy backdrop!

Europe: Shadowy Figures in the Old World

Across the Atlantic, Europe also has its share of black fox sightings. Scandinavia (think Sweden, Norway, and Finland) and Great Britain (particularly Scotland and parts of England) are regions where they’re known to pop up. Historically, fur farms in countries like Russia have inadvertently contributed to the gene pool, leading to increased melanism in some wild populations. While again, precise numbers are hard to come by, black foxes are a recognized, if uncommon, sight in these areas.

Why the Regional Differences?

So, why are black foxes more common in some areas than others? A few factors might be at play:

  • Historical fur farming: As mentioned earlier, fur farms, particularly in Russia, selectively bred foxes for desirable traits, including dark coats. Some of these foxes escaped or were released into the wild, contributing to the gene pool.
  • Environmental factors: There’s some speculation (though it needs more research) that melanism might offer certain advantages in specific environments. For example, a darker coat could provide better camouflage in dense forests or offer increased warmth in colder climates.
  • Genetic drift and founder effect: In small, isolated populations, random chance can play a big role in determining which genes become more common. If a small group of foxes with the melanistic gene establishes a new population, black foxes might become more prevalent in that area.

Ultimately, the distribution of black foxes is a complex puzzle, influenced by a combination of genetics, environment, and human activities. But one thing’s for sure: spotting one of these shadowy beauties in the wild is a truly unforgettable experience!

The Harsh Reality: Conservation Status and Threats

Okay, now for the slightly less cheerful part. It’s crucial to address the conservation status of black foxes. Truth be told, because they are a color variation of the red fox which are common, they aren’t usually specifically tracked. This means knowing exactly how they’re doing population-wise is tricky. That being said, just like their red counterparts, they face threats like habitat loss (thanks, development!), and hunting/trapping (sadly, still a thing). As forests shrink and human development expands, all foxes struggle to find suitable homes and food. It’s a tough world out there!
